But why am I talking to you about pumpkin spice? Why am I talking about it here on a blog about witchcraft? Because, my young Padawan, pumpkin spice, or more correctly pumpkin pie spice, just so happens to be a pre-packed spell kit.
Allspice, Cinnamon, Ginger and Nutmeg, the four ingredients in pumpkin pie spice, all happen to have the same uses within witchcraft. These spices are useful on their own, but extremely useful in combination when used for prosperity and luck Magick.
You can sprinkle pumpkin spice over a candle or toss a handful in a bonfire to empower a spell used for finding a new career path. They can also be used to improve your enjoyment of your current career. A tea made of pumpkin spice can, once cooled, be used in a bathing ritual for improving a financial situation. If you are a wiz in the kitchen, you might focus some intention and energy into some pumpkin spice muffins while you bake them, and then share them with your coworkers or when networking.
